Runbook: account recovery — deep-link routing. The Marlowe app's RoutePilot service signs all deep links; if the signing account locks during a release, routing falls back to web views. Release manager: initiate recovery from the Haverly console, confirm the route manifest version, and re-enable signing before cutover. The console requires the recovery passphrase, listed immediately below.

vault phrase of fahip-bagag = drudor-ulays-zoreth-fenir-rusiel-jorir-ulair-joreth-ulavan-ralael

Changelog v4.2.1 — Varnwick container image slimmed. Switched base to minimal runtime, dropped shell utilities, package manager, and build toolchain from final layer. Image size reduced 68%. Removed two unused libraries flagged in last scan. No setuid binaries remain. Vulnerability count down from 14 to 2, both low severity with no fix available. Full SBOM regenerated and attached to the release artifact. Security review of these changes should be directed to the person named below.

signatory, yahog-badug: Quenix Ulaael

Subject: DR drill Thursday — deep-link routing. Hi, welcome to the Pellway team. Thursday's drill fails over the mobile deep-link router to the Corvell region. Your task: verify that campaign links still resolve after cutover. The drill console requires the standby credentials; unlock it with the recovery passphrase below.

unlock words, yafof-haduf: istdor-kelath-wendor

Handover note for the support rotation: the Lattermire user-profile store is mid-migration to a four-shard layout. Shards one and two are live; three and four are still replicating, so writes routed there will queue rather than fail. If customers report stale profile reads, check the shard-router lag panel before escalating — anything under five minutes is expected during backfill. The router and replication workers should be running with exactly the settings below.

config for tagaf-bawif:
[norok]
host = norok.ordinworks.local
user = norok_svc
database = norok_prod